Help us make it rightGrim's is a newer entry to Seattle's bar and club scene, offering three floors of entertainment catering to almost every taste. Downstairs, Grim's original operation is still going strong, offering handcrafted cocktails and a limited menu of contemporary gourmet bar food. The Leather Saddle stands out as one of their more interesting cocktails, rye, benedictine, dry vermouth and orange bitters...

Laura Olson, Queen of the Po Dog, is getting ready to launch her next venture, Anchors Down. The original concept was going to be Queen of Norway with then business partner, Chris Pardo. But when the two parted ways, Olson redirected her energy into a nautical-themed bar (build-out started in January) and plucked two new business partners from her other properties: Amy Graeff...
